About the course

Physics stands as one of the most essential sciences, underpinning our comprehension of the universe and driving advancements in technology through areas like quantum computing, light scattering, and microfluidics. This programme integrates theoretical and practical elements to expand knowledge of both modern and classical physics topics. The School of Physics, Astronomy and Mathematics offers outstanding resources, including top-tier UK facilities, small classes led by active scientists and mathematicians, and ample research opportunities in university labs or external placements. With one of the UK's largest astronomy groups and a renowned observatory at Bayfordbury, students undertake supervised research projects and one-year placements domestically and abroad, honing practical skills in well-supervised, custom-built laboratories. The course is accredited by the Institute of Physics, affirming its quality.
